新聞中心
近年來,我們正在經(jīng)歷著云技術(shù)、大數(shù)據(jù)和容器技術(shù)的快速發(fā)展。對(duì)于企業(yè)業(yè)務(wù)而言,使用相應(yīng)的技術(shù)組件來解決客戶需求以及增強(qiáng)系統(tǒng)架構(gòu)是十分重要的。特別是遠(yuǎn)程字典服務(wù)的性能擴(kuò)展。

成都創(chuàng)新互聯(lián)主營(yíng)舞鋼網(wǎng)站建設(shè)的網(wǎng)絡(luò)公司,主營(yíng)網(wǎng)站建設(shè)方案,手機(jī)APP定制開發(fā),舞鋼h5成都微信小程序搭建,舞鋼網(wǎng)站營(yíng)銷推廣歡迎舞鋼等地區(qū)企業(yè)咨詢
Redis 是一個(gè)基于 NoSQL 的奔騰式數(shù)據(jù)庫(kù),它通常作為一種高性能的緩存,具有可選的持久性存儲(chǔ)。在 Java 應(yīng)用環(huán)境中,可以使用 redis-java 來訪問 Redis 服務(wù)器,可以輕松地讓 Redis 成為分布式字典服務(wù)的解決方案。
此外,使用 Redis 還可以有效地提高系統(tǒng)性能。Redis 支持管道(Pipeline)和消息隊(duì)列(Message Queue)功能,可以將 Redis 實(shí)例與消息隊(duì)列綁定,從而進(jìn)行高效地緩存和通信。
下面給出一種使用 Redis 來實(shí)現(xiàn)遠(yuǎn)程字典服務(wù)的典型實(shí)現(xiàn)方案:
1. 我們需要啟動(dòng)一個(gè) Redis 實(shí)例,用來存儲(chǔ)和管理遠(yuǎn)程字典服務(wù)的數(shù)據(jù);
2. 然后,在 Java 應(yīng)用程序中,我們可以使用 Redis 的 Java 客戶端,實(shí)現(xiàn)對(duì) Redis 服務(wù)器的訪問;
3. 接下來使用 Redis 的相關(guān)命令,實(shí)現(xiàn)一些基本的遠(yuǎn)程字典服務(wù),比如對(duì)鍵值對(duì)的設(shè)置、獲取以及移除等;
4. 使用 Redis 的管道和消息隊(duì)列功能,來提高服務(wù)的可用性和性能。
例如,下面的代碼可以實(shí)現(xiàn)一個(gè)加法操作:
Jedis jedis = new Jedis("localhost");
// 連接 Redis 服務(wù)
// 執(zhí)行加法操作
long result = jedis.incr("user.count");
以上就是 Redis 實(shí)現(xiàn)遠(yuǎn)程字典服務(wù)的思路。在實(shí)際使用過程中,要注意各種性能參數(shù),避免出現(xiàn)數(shù)據(jù)不一致和超時(shí)等問題。
成都網(wǎng)站建設(shè)選創(chuàng)新互聯(lián)(?:028-86922220),專業(yè)從事成都網(wǎng)站制作設(shè)計(jì),高端小程序APP定制開發(fā),成都網(wǎng)絡(luò)營(yíng)銷推廣等一站式服務(wù)。
網(wǎng)頁(yè)題目:服務(wù)利用Redis實(shí)現(xiàn)高性能遠(yuǎn)程字典服務(wù)(redis遠(yuǎn)程字典)
鏈接地址:http://m.fisionsoft.com.cn/article/djggcje.html


咨詢
建站咨詢
